The third chapter discusses the northeastern state of Bahia, particularly its capital Salvador, which emerged as something of a mecca for Brazilian and other South American youth, who identified with the counterculture. An important center for Afro-Brazilian culture, Bahia was imagined as a place of non-western spirituality and cultural alterity, much in the way that Mexico and India were respectively seen by North American and European hippies. Youth from all over Brazil and South America flocked to Salvador and to the beach community Arembepe, where they founded a permanent commune. Bahian musicians, including former tropicalists who toured together as the Doces Bárbaros (“Sweet Barbarians”) popularized this image with songs alluding to Candomblé, an Afro-Brazilian religion, and other symbols of regional black culture. The local alternative press, such as the paper Verbo Encantado, also promoted Bahia as a destination for alternative youth. In an effort to boost tourism, the state government promoted Bahia as a mystical destination for young travelers, even as it sought to control and suppress the influx of hippies and the spread of drug consumption.

With this article, we propose to reformulate the Regional Security Complex Theory, by Buzan and Waever, through a South American vision, with the time frame 2008-2016. To this end, we will analyse South America through Argentina, Brazil, and Colombia, and their forms of intra and extra-regional interaction, highlighting the Colombia-United States relations, and the South American Defence Council, of the Union of South American Nations. This article is divided into a first section marked by an understanding of the Regional Complex Theory, in which we present and discuss its theoretical elements and weaknesses, and propose theoretical changes that will guide our analysis. The second section contains information about the South American Complex in the academic view, focusing on the arguments of Buzan and Waever. In the third section, we present the South American Regional Security Complex restructured, as well as the analysis of its dynamics. The central argument of the article is the need to reformulate the Theory in question for a better understanding of the complexities and unique characteristics of South America.

The order Palpigradi is currently represented by 13 species in South America. Among these, six species of the genus Eukoenenia Börner 1901 are found in Brazil: E. roquetti (Mello-Leitão & Arlé 1935), E. janetscheki Condé 1993, E. maquinensis Souza & Ferreira 2010, E. ferratilis Souza & Ferreira 2011 E. spelunca Souza & Ferreira 2011 and E. potiguar Ferreira, Souza, Machado & Brescovit, 2011. The number of described species in Brazil has increased from two to six in the last two years. Furthermore, Brazil is the richest South American country in terms of native described species. Despite the apparent advance in knowledge concerning Brazilian palpigrades, many species remain undescribed, and several areas were not even sampled in the country. Souza & Ferreira (2010) showed that palpigrades are widely distributed in some regions of the country and new species have been found. In this study, E. virgemdalapa, the third species of troglobitic Palpigradi from Brazil is described.

Based on the morphological study of ca. 470 specimens and geographical studies, we here propose the recognition of six morphotypes within the South American Pteridium esculentum (= P. arachnoideum s.l., or P. aquilinum var. arachnoideum sensu Tryon, or P. esculentum subsp. arachnoideum sensu Thomson). Three of them are widely distributed and well-defined, and we regard them as subspecies of P. esculentum: P. esculentum subsp. arachnoideum s. str., P. esculentum subsp. campestre, comb. et stat. nov., and P. esculentum subsp. gryphus. The other three are more rare. One of these is a pedomorphic form of P. esculentum subsp. arachnoideum, which we name as P. esculentum subsp. arachnoideum var. paedomorficum, nom. nov. The other is a glabrous form of P. esculentum subsp. gryphus, which we name P. esculentum subsp. gryphus var. harpianum, var. nov. The third is a putative hybrid between P. esculentum subsp. arachnoideum and P. esculentum subsp. campestre. All six taxa are keyed, described, illustrated, mapped, and discussed. Pteridium esculentum subsp. arachnoideum s. str. forms an arc of distribution from eastern, to southern, to western South America (but not occurring west of the Andes); Pteridium esculentum subsp. campestre forms an arc of distribution from northeastern Brazil to northern South America (not occurring west of the Andes either); and P. esculentum subsp. gryphus forms an arc of distribution from western to northern South America (occurring also west of the Andes and in Galapagos). This one is morphologically more similar to the Australasian P. esculentum subsp. esculentum.

The Pampean Region contains sedimentary sequences with abundant mammal fossil records, which constitute the chronological outline of the Plio–Pleistocene of South America. These classic localities have been used for more than a century to correlate with other South American regions. Throughout this time, a series of misinterpretations have appeared. To understand the stratigraphic significance of these localities and the geochronological situation of each unit referring to the Pleistocene, a critical historical study of the antecedents was carried out, evaluating the state of each unit. The biostratigraphic studies of the Pampean Region’s mammalian faunas improved the understanding of biogeographic changes taking into account the environmental fluctuations of the Pleistocene.

Equine influenza virus (EIV) is one of the most important respiratory pathogens of horses as outbreaks of the disease lead to significant economic losses worldwide. In this review, we summarize the information available on equine influenza (EI) in South America. In the region, the major events of EI occurred almost in the same period in the different countries, and the EIV isolated showed high genetic identity at the hemagglutinin gene level. It is highly likely that the continuous movement of horses, some of them subclinically infected, among South American countries, facilitated the spread of the virus. Although EI vaccination is mandatory for mobile or congregates equine populations in the region, EI outbreaks continuously threaten the equine industry. Vaccine breakdown could be related to the fact that many of the commercial vaccines available in the region contain out-of-date EIV strains, and some of them even lack reliable information about immunogenicity and efficacy. This review highlights the importance of disease surveillance and reinforces the need to harmonize quarantine and biosecurity protocols, and encourage vaccine manufacturer companies to carry out quality control procedures and update the EIV strains in their products.

The geomagnetic field in the Brazilian sector is influenced by the South American Magnetic Anomaly (SAMA) that causes a decrease in the magnitude of the local geomagnetic field when compared to other regions in the world. Thus, the magnetometer network and data set of space weather over Brazil led by Embrace are important tools for promoting the understanding of geomagnetic fields over Brazil. In this sense, in this work we used the H component of geomagnetic fields obtained at different sites in South America in order to compare results from the phase coherence obtained from wavelet transform (WT). Results from comparison between Cachoeira Paulista (CXP) and Eusébio (EUS), and Cachoeira Paulista and São Luis (SLZ), indicated that there exist some phenomena that occur simultaneously in both locations, putting them in the same phase coherence. However, there are other phenomena putting both locations in a strong phase difference as observed between CXP and Rio Grande, Argentina (RGA). This study was done for a specific moderate geomagnetic storm that occurred in March 2003. The results are explained in terms of nonlinear interaction between physical phenomena acting in distinct geographic locations and at different times and scales. The occasion of honouring the memory of John Brooks, a great friend of Latin America, has helped me vanquish my initial reluctance to tackle a topic that is as broad, varied and still open-ended as the present situation of democracy in South America. As a first measure of my limitations, with the exception of some references to Costa Rica and Mexico, I will not discuss Central America and the Caribbean, not because I feel these regions are unimportant but because, simply, I do not know enough about them. However, when I feel that I am on sufficiently solid ground so as to refer to Latin America as a whole, I will do so.I begin by noting that in contemporary South America some countries satisfy the definition of political democracy. Those countries share two main characteristics. One is that they hold elections under universal adult franchise that, at least at the national level, are reasonably fair and competitive. These are standard criteria in the political science literature. However, having in mind the experience of Latin America and elsewhere in the third world, I believe that we should add that such elections must be institutionalised. By this I mean that all relevant actors expect that elections of this kind will continue being held in the indefinite future so, whether they like or not, it is rational for them to play democracy, not coup-making or insurrection. We should also stipulate that these elections are decisive, in the sense that those who are elected do occupy the respective offices and end their terms in the constitutionally prescribed way; they are not, as it has happened too often in Latin America, prevented from occupying office or thrown out of it because some supra-constitutional power feels that they are the ‘wrong people’.The second characteristic is the enjoyment of certain political rights, especially of opinion, expression, association, movement and access to a reasonably free and pluralist media. Of course, these and other rights are important per se; in addition, they are instrumental – necessary conditions – for the effectuation of the kind of elections I have just specified.

A new asellotan isopod of the family Protojaniridae Fresi, Idato & Scipione, 1980 is described from freshwater springs in the Osorno province, Los Lagos region, southern Chile. Wiyufiloides osornoensis gen. & sp. n. is the third South American protojanirid species and the first known groundwater isopod in Chile. The new genus and species is principally characterized by the presence of a vestigial antennal scale, a strongly subchelate pereiopod I and the absence of an apical lobe on the protopod of pleopod II. The new taxon is described in detail and figures are given.

The name Salicornia cuscoensis given to a plant from high Andean saltmarshes near Cusco [Cuzco] and Ayacucho, Peru (South America) is validated by a diagnosis and description. The main morphological characters that separate S. cuscoensis from other closely related species are creeping habit, delicate branches, inflorescence of short and thin spikes, and seed indumentum. The new species clearly differs from other perennial Salicornia taxa growing in high Andean saltmarshes such as S. pulvinata and S. andina. The former forms small compact cushions producing very short, few-flowered inflorescences. The latter shows woody stems and forms larger rounded carpets. Morphologically, S. cuscoensis is also similar to S. magellanica, a species growing along the seashore in southern Patagonia and Tierra del Fuego, but the latter has shorter and wider inflorescences and larger seeds with a different type and arrangement of indumentum. Molecular analyses also supported the separation of S. cuscoensis. Data on habitat, distribution and phylogenetic relationships are presented for the new species and its relatives, and an identification key is given for the South American taxa of the genus Salicornia.
